Sign up, snuggle down and Sleepout!

As part of our longstanding relationship with the Railway Children, VolkerRail is - once again - the headline sponsor for its annual Sleepout event

On Thursday 31 March, volunteers will swap their warm beds at home for the cold floor of a railway station, to help Railway Children raise awareness as well as vital funds to support the hundreds of children who face hardship every day around the world.

The Sleepout made a huge impact in 2020, with over 300 people sleeping at nine stations, raising over £160,000, and last year’s alternative version, The Sleep In, was another huge success.

Although this event won’t replicate the situations faced by children, Sleepout 2022 will raise awareness of the issues and difficulties they face. This year, eight stations have signed up to take part, including:

  • Glasgow Central
  • Leeds
  • Manchester Piccadilly
  • Derby
  • Birmingham New Street
  • London Liverpool Street
  • London Waterloo
  • London Victoria

Railway Children’s CEO, Terina Keene, said: “Railway Children is delighted to have the support of headline sponsors, VolkerRail, once again. Their generosity will mean even more of the money raised by participants can go directly to the charity’s work with children.

“We know from our work with the British Transport Police, that around 10,000 vulnerable young people use the railway every year, with no mechanism in place to support them. This event is a great way to raise money for our projects that reach these children, and also to share our work and our message with the many thousands of people who pass through our transport system every day. Together we can make a vital difference to the lives of so many children.”

Eleven senior leaders from across the rail industry have committed to supporting the Sleepout by becoming ambassadors of the charity’s fundraising initiative. Not only will they encourage others to take part, but they will also be sleeping out themselves.

Alan Robertson, CEO of VolkerWessels UK, is one of the eleven ambassadors, and said: “It is hugely important that we join forces within our industry to help shine a spotlight on this important subject.

“The younger generation is our future, and we must do all we can for every child who needs extra support. The work undertaken by Railway Children to reach those in need as quickly as possible is invaluable, and something VolkerWessels UK, VolkerRail and I are proud to support.”
